**Action item (PM-2241):** The Brindle bounce processor fell behind during the Oakmere campaign because soft bounces were retried too aggressively, starving the hard-bounce queue. We agreed to split the queues and cap soft-bounce retries per recipient per day. On-call should monitor queue depth after deploy and page if the hard-bounce lag exceeds ten minutes. Ownership stays with the messaging pod until the next review. The agreed retry and cap constants are listed below.

tuning constants:
QUOTAS = {
    "istmir": 222,
    "praius": 485,
    "frair": 892,
    "wenath": 784,
    "fraath": 9,
}

**Q: How do I unblock a stalled zero-downtime migration?**

Migrations on the Larkspur platform run in expand/contract phases. If the contract phase hangs past 20 minutes, the migrator (Shiftgate) has likely lost its lease and is waiting on manual confirmation. Do not kill the pod — that orphans the shadow table. Instead, open the Shiftgate admin console, select the stuck migration, and choose "resume with override." The console will prompt for the on-call recovery passphrase, which is the following.

vault phrase of taweg-haduf = druax-oliok-druvan-soreth-gormir-wenok-feniel-fenys-tammir

# Flaglight Rollouts — Approvals

Quick version for on-call: any rollout touching more than 5% of traffic needs an approval in Flaglight before the ramp continues. Kill switches don't need approval — just flip them and note it in the incident channel. Scheduled ramps pause automatically if error budget burns hot. If you're stuck at 2 a.m. with a pending approval, there's one person authorized to override, and that's the approver below.

account owner for tagep-bafof: Norael Gilax Juleth

## Releases

PickPath Optimizer ships tagged releases only. Builds run in an isolated pipeline at Verlan Logistics; no artifacts leave the build enclave unsigned. Each release tarball includes a manifest hash, and the changelog is append-only. Reviewers should verify the tag signature before approving deploy to any Verlan fulfillment site, including the Dorsten pilot warehouse. Rollbacks reuse the prior signed artifact; we never re-sign old builds. All signatures for the 3.x line are verified against the release signing key below.

rollout seal: bky19_eMLCfa2rZ3EgiNqssvu